Output 81e61589509c1c866b52efd71f09fd4d6cdb14214aca247784a3665715adbc3d:2

value
192956
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56245c66fc2e78c08b6408411a9c607b417ba81c OP_EQUALVERIFY OP_CHECKSIG
address
18rUfuDVStG34iHwbYh6oLgUTPTjFFy1hA
transaction
81e61589509c1c866b52efd71f09fd4d6cdb14214aca247784a3665715adbc3d
confirmations
301258
spent
true